On Tue, Mar 26, 2002 at 02:24:17PM +0100, Christian BAYLE wrote:
> Soon-Son Kwon wrote:
> > 
> > On every project admin page, I could see
> > "Database Admin" link and found that it is used to
> > allocate one mysql database to project if the project admin
> > wants. I think this means sf requires MySQL but when I install
> > sf to my woody box, it did not have dependency on MySQL.
> > 
> We didn't do anything about mysql, so it's in our TODO list
> Feel free to look what need to be done, but as usual, I think it will
> be some kind of reverse engineering on poorly documented backend :)
> 
> probably we will create a install-mysql.sh 

I found that this is for user's convenience only and does not
affect the actual debian-sf operation.

Hence if it does not work right now and require more programming,
simply removing it would be better than leaving there.
Once you finished it, then you can re-activate this part again....
